Twice the Money Overview
Twice the Money is a medium volatility slot by Ainsworth with an RTP of 94.3% . This game features 20 paylines on a 5 x 3 grid . Play Twice the Money for free on Slottomat, compare the core stats quickly, and browse trusted slot offers available in your market.

Game Features & Mechanics
This is a 5-reel, 3-row slot with 25 fixed paylines. The gameplay is brutally simple. The star of the show is the "Twice the Money" symbol. Land one of these on reels 2, 3, or 4, and it activates a multiplier for that spin. Any win you score while the symbol is active is doubled. That's it. There's no free spins round, no pick-and-click bonus, no expanding wilds. The entire feature set is this one, powerful doubling mechanic.
This creates a unique rhythm. Most spins are standard base game affairs, but the moment that special symbol lands, the entire feel of the spin changes. You're suddenly watching the other reels with real anticipation, hoping for a winning combination to form so the multiplier can apply. The downside is that if the doubling symbol lands but you get no other winning symbols, it's a frustrating tease. The game's potential is entirely locked behind the combination of the double symbol and a paying combination landing on the same spin.

Straightforward Features and Action
The gameplay here is beautifully simple. It uses a standard 5-reel, 3-row grid with 25 fixed paylines. Forget complicated bonus rounds; everything revolves around the title feature. After any win, the game might randomly trigger the "Twice the Money" feature. One of the winning symbols gets highlighted, and that part of your win is instantly doubled. This can even happen to multiple symbols on a line, seriously boosting your payout. There's also a Wild symbol (the game logo) that substitutes for others to create more wins—and each of those new wins is also eligible for the double. It’s a clean, suspenseful setup where every win has extra potential.
